Hobart also reached the Challenge Round in the Gentlemen"s Singles in 1891, finishing runner-up. During a 1903 tour in Europe he reached the finals of the Kent Championships and the Ostend International tournament in Belgium but was defeated by A.W. Gore and Paul de Borman respectively. His refusal contributed to the abandonment in 1912 of the Challenge Round system at the United States. National Championships.
Clarence Hobart died on August 2, 1930 as a result of an accident at a swimming pool in Asheville, North Carolina.
